Evaluation Of Cell-Free Supernatant Of Lactic Acid Bacteria, Lactiplantibacillus Plantarum K014 Against Skin Pathogen Bacteria
description This study aims to evaluate the effects of bioactive metabolites produced by lactic acid bacteria against methicillin-resistant Staphylococcus aureus (MRSA) ATCC43300. A total of six LAB were selected to evaluate the antimicrobial activity against MRSA ATCC43300, a skin pathogen that is highly resistant to most antibiotics.
